Rumor: Sina SNS in Beta, to Merge with Micro-Blog

DoNews, 9/25/09

According to an industry source, Chinese internet company Sina (Nasdaq: SINA) has begun official closed beta testing for a social networking service (SNS) called Zhongle Wang ("Mass Happiness Net"). The source said that Sina's micro-blogging platform at t.sina.com.cn will likely be renamed the same as the new SNS, and be split off to an independent domain name. However, Sina's marketing department has not confirmed the rumor.

Zhongle's domain at www.zll.cn is already connected to Sina's domain name servers. According to DNS industry sources, Sina recently purchased the zhongle.com name from a domain squatter, the sum for which is currently unknown.
